    Installing/Replacing Certain Plumbing Fixtures



    Most homeowners should be able to install new plumbing fixtures or replace old ones that are damaged or old. Using basic tools, you should be able to effectively:


  • Replace faucet washers or cartridges


  • Replace showerheads


  • Install a new toilet seat


  • Hook up new appliances


  • Replace hose bibbs


  • Unclogging Drains




    You should also be able to fix any clogged drains within your home by using a plunger, plumber’s snake, or natural solutions like baking soda and vinegar. These can often clear clogged sinks or bathtubs without needing professional drain cleaning assistance.




    Fixing Running Toilets



    Another plumbing issue many homeowners may be able to handle is a running toilet. Toilets may run more than they should due to a faulty flapper or float inside the tank. Toilet replacement parts are easy to find and often come with easy-to-follow instructions.



    Repairing Leaky Faucets



    A dripping faucet can not only be an annoyance, but it can also be a waste of water. Leaky faucets can normally be fixed with basic tools and a basic understanding of how they work, making them easy to fix.



    Adjusting Water Heater Temperature



    If you are able to follow basic safety precautions, you should be able to adjust the temperature on your hot water heater, which can improve your home’s energy efficiency and also increase comfort.



    Fixing Minor Leaks in Pipes



    For small plumbing leaks, particularly ones at pipe joints, using plumbing tape or a patch kit can be a temporary fix while you decide on a more permanent solution. Repairing broken pipes, however, can be more difficult and may require professional attention.
